Linux系统上运行EMBOSS指南
linux运行emboss

首页 2024-12-07 22:37:45



Linux系统上高效运行EMBOSS:生物信息学分析的强大引擎 在当今生物信息学飞速发展的时代,处理和分析海量的基因组、转录组数据已成为科研工作的常态

    为了在复杂的数据海洋中挖掘出有价值的信息,科研人员依赖于一系列高效、可靠的工具

    其中,EMBOSS(The European Molecular Biology Open Software Suite)作为一套功能全面、易于使用的生物信息学软件包,凭借其强大的数据处理能力和广泛的适用性,在生物信息学领域占据了举足轻重的地位

    本文将深入探讨如何在Linux系统上高效运行EMBOSS,揭示其安装、配置、使用及优化策略,旨在为生物信息学研究者提供一份详尽的实战指南

     一、EMBOSS简介 EMBOSS,全称为“European Molecular Biology Open Software Suite”,是一个开源的生物信息学软件包,旨在提供一套易于学习、使用和维护的工具集,以支持序列分析、数据库搜索、序列比对、进化分析等多种生物信息学任务

    与其他生物信息学软件相比,EMBOSS的最大特点是其模块化设计和用户友好的界面,即便是初学者也能迅速上手

    此外,EMBOSS支持多种操作系统,包括Linux、macOS和Windows,这使得它成为全球范围内生物信息学研究者的首选工具之一

     二、Linux系统上安装EMBOSS 在Linux系统上安装EMBOSS通常有两种方式:通过包管理器直接安装或从源代码编译安装

    对于大多数用户而言,推荐使用包管理器安装,因为它更为简便且能自动处理依赖关系

     1.使用包管理器安装 - 对于基于Debian的系统(如Ubuntu),可以使用`apt-get`命令: ```bash sudo apt-get update sudo apt-get install emboss ``` - 对于基于Red Hat的系统(如Fedora、CentOS),则使用`yum`或`dnf`命令: ```bash sudo yum install emboss 对于较老的Red Hat系统 sudo dnf install emboss 对于较新的Fedora系统 ``` 2.从源代码编译安装 对于需要特定功能或最新版本的用户,可以选择从源代码编译安装

    这通常涉及下载源代码包、解压、配置编译环境、编译和安装等步骤

    具体步骤如下: - 访问EMBOSS官方网站下载最新版本的源代码包

     - 解压下载的文件: ```bash tar -xzf emboss-.tar.gz cd emboss- ``` - 配置编译环境(通常需要安装编译工具链,如gcc、make等): ```bash ./configure ``` - 编译并安装: ```bash make sudo make install ``` 三、配置EMBOSS环境 安装完成后,需要配置环境变量以确保系统能够正确识别EMBOSS的命令

    这通常涉及将EMBOSS的可执行文件目录添加到系统的`PATH`环境变量中

    

MySQL连接就这么简单!本地远程、编程语言连接方法一网打尽
还在为MySQL日期计算头疼?这份加一天操作指南能解决90%问题
MySQL日志到底在哪里?Linux/Windows/macOS全平台查找方法在此
MySQL数据库管理工具全景评测:从Workbench到DBeaver的技术选型指南
MySQL密码忘了怎么办?这份重置指南能救急,Windows/Linux/Mac都适用
你的MySQL为什么经常卡死?可能是锁表在作怪!快速排查方法在此
MySQL单表卡爆怎么办?从策略到实战,一文掌握「分表」救命技巧
清空MySQL数据表千万别用错!DELETE和TRUNCATE这个区别可能导致重大事故
你的MySQL中文排序一团糟?记住这几点,轻松实现准确拼音排序!
别再混淆Hive和MySQL了!读懂它们的天壤之别,才算摸到大数据的门道